  1package bible
  2
  3import (
  4	"encoding/json"
  5	"os"
  6	"strings"
  7)
  8
  9// Bible represents the complete Bible data
 10type Bible struct {
 11	Metadata struct {
 12		Name string `json:"name"`
 13		Lang string `json:"lang_short"`
 14	} `json:"metadata"`
 15	Verses []Verse `json:"verses"`
 16
 17	// Index for quick lookups
 18	byBookChapterVerse map[int]map[int]map[int]*Verse
 19}
 20
 21// LoadBible loads Bible data from a JSON file
 22func LoadBible(filePath string, verbose bool) (*Bible, error) {
 23	logger := NewVerboseLogger(verbose)
 24	logger.Info("Loading Bible data from file")
 25	logger.Path(filePath)
 26
 27	data, err := os.ReadFile(filePath)
 28	if err != nil {
 29		logger.Warning("Failed to read Bible file: %v", err)
 30		return nil, err
 31	}
 32
 33	var bible Bible
 34	if err := json.Unmarshal(data, &bible); err != nil {
 35		return nil, err
 36	}
 37
 38	bible.buildIndex()
 39	logger.Success("Bible data loaded successfully")
 40	logger.WithFields(map[string]any{
 41		"metadata.name": bible.Metadata.Name,
 42		"metadata.lang": bible.Metadata.Lang,
 43		"verse_count":   len(bible.Verses),
 44	}, "Bible metadata")
 45
 46	return &bible, nil
 47}
 48
 49// buildIndex creates a lookup index for verses
 50func (b *Bible) buildIndex() {
 51	b.byBookChapterVerse = make(map[int]map[int]map[int]*Verse)
 52
 53	for i := range b.Verses {
 54		verse := &b.Verses[i]
 55
 56		if b.byBookChapterVerse[verse.Book] == nil {
 57			b.byBookChapterVerse[verse.Book] = make(map[int]map[int]*Verse)
 58		}
 59
 60		if b.byBookChapterVerse[verse.Book][verse.Chapter] == nil {
 61			b.byBookChapterVerse[verse.Book][verse.Chapter] = make(map[int]*Verse)
 62		}
 63
 64		b.byBookChapterVerse[verse.Book][verse.Chapter][verse.VerseNum] = verse
 65	}
 66}
 67
 68// GetVerse retrieves a specific verse
 69func (b *Bible) GetVerse(book, chapter, verse int) (*Verse, bool) {
 70	if chapterMap, ok := b.byBookChapterVerse[book]; ok {
 71		if verseMap, ok := chapterMap[chapter]; ok {
 72			if verse, ok := verseMap[verse]; ok {
 73				return verse, true
 74			}
 75		}
 76	}
 77	return nil, false
 78}
 79
 80// GetChapterText retrieves the full text of a chapter
 81func (b *Bible) GetChapterText(book, chapter int) string {
 82	if chapterMap, ok := b.byBookChapterVerse[book]; ok {
 83		if verseMap, ok := chapterMap[chapter]; ok {
 84			var text strings.Builder
 85			// We need to get verses in order
 86			// Since we don't know the max verse number, we'll iterate
 87			// This could be optimized but works for now
 88			for i := 1; ; i++ {
 89				if verse, ok := verseMap[i]; ok {
 90					text.WriteString(verse.Text + " ")
 91				} else {
 92					break
 93				}
 94			}
 95			return text.String()
 96		}
 97	}
 98	return ""
 99}
100
101// CountVersesInChapter returns the number of verses in a chapter
102func (b *Bible) CountVersesInChapter(book, chapter int) int {
103	if chapterMap, ok := b.byBookChapterVerse[book]; ok {
104		if verseMap, ok := chapterMap[chapter]; ok {
105			return len(verseMap)
106		}
107	}
108	return 0
109}
110
111// GetVerseRange retrieves verses in a range
112func (b *Bible) GetVerseRange(book, chapter, firstVerse, lastVerse int) []*Verse {
113	var verses []*Verse
114
115	if chapterMap, ok := b.byBookChapterVerse[book]; ok {
116		if verseMap, ok := chapterMap[chapter]; ok {
117			for i := firstVerse; i <= lastVerse; i++ {
118				if verse, ok := verseMap[i]; ok {
119					verses = append(verses, verse)
120				}
121			}
122		}
123	}
124
125	return verses
126}
